Vävarnas Barn by Per Anders Fogelström
En roman om en stad
The book is a historical novel set in Sweden, spanning from the late 18th century to the early 19th century. It follows the lives of several generations of a family deeply involved in the textile industry, capturing the social and economic transformations of the time. Through the family's struggles and triumphs, the narrative explores themes of industrialization, class conflict, and the impact of technological advancements on traditional ways of life. The story vividly portrays the personal and societal changes that accompany the shift from agrarian to industrial society, highlighting the resilience and adaptability of the human spirit.
